Primary Purpose:

Maximizes profitability, revenue, and market share through the development and implementation of marketing pricing strategies for specific assigned commodities.

Principal Duties:

  • Identifies and responds to pricing and marketing opportunities, requests, and negotiations on assigned commodities with customers, other railroad carriers, and other departments.
  • Maintains the pricing database, covering assigned commodities with the goal of pricing simplification, accurate billing, and timely collection through computer applications and file maintenance.
  • Manages relationships with customers to gain market intelligence and convert into strategic opportunities that yield contribution growth carloads

Since 1827, Norfolk Southern Corporation (NYSE: NSC) and its predecessor companies have safely moved the goods and materials that drive the U.S. economy. Today, it operates a customer-centric and operations-driven freight transportation network. Committed to furthering sustainability, Norfolk Southern helps its customers avoid 15 million tons of yearly carbon emissions by shipping via rail. Its dedicated team members deliver more than 7 million carloads annually, from agriculture to consumer goods, and is the largest rail shipper of auto products and metals in North America. Norfolk Southern also has the most extensive intermodal network in the eastern U.S., serving a majority of the country's population and manufacturing base, with connections to every major container port on the Atlantic coast as well as the Gulf of Mexico and Great Lakes.
